| 9/4/25 | Clare Hamill: Coming Out of Retirement to Lead the Return of Portland’s WNBA Franchise | Clare Hamill, Interim President of the Portland Fire, spent four decades helping to shape women’s sports, athletes, and brands around the world at Nike. Just when she thought she was retired, the opportunity to build something historic pulled her back in: the return of Portland’s WNBA franchise, the Portland Fire. In this episode, Clare joins Karina to share why she came out of retirement for this moment, what it takes to bring back a professional team and brand, and the leadership lessons she’ll carry from her career into this next chapter. She also reflects on her work creating the WIN (Women in Nike) program, which helps WNBA players transition into life and careers beyond the court. From decades spent elevating women athletes on the global stage to shaping the future of women’s basketball in Portland, Clare offers candid insights on purpose, resilience, and the power of saying yes when the right opportunity comes along. | 9/4/25 | Lisa Bhathal Merage & Alex Bhathal: Building the Future of Women’s Sports in Portland | In their first-ever podcast appearance, Lisa Bhathal Merage and Alex Bhathal—co-owners of RAJ Sports and the driving force behind the Portland Thorns and the WNBA’s Portland Fire—share their story and their vision for the future of women’s sports. From defining family and business moments to their career paths that led to becoming the only ownership group in the U.S. with two professional women’s teams, Lisa and Alex open up about why women’s sports represent one of the fastest-growing opportunities in business today—and why they believe this is just the beginning. The siblings and business partners talk candidly about why women’s sports, why now, and why Portland—sharing their vision for making the city the global epicenter of women’s sports. Listeners will hear what fans, brands, and investors should know about this historic moment—and, beyond the business, get a personal look at who Lisa and Alex are as leaders, innovators, and family.
